Source Naturals  Pycnogenol® Perspective: Main

Source Naturals Pycnogenol®

50 mg - 60 TabletsUPC: 0002107800852
Purchase Options

Pycnogenol® is a natural plant product made from the bark of the European coastal pine, Pinus maritima. Pycnogenol is rich in proanthocyanidins, a special class of water-soluble antioxidant flavonoids, which are excellent free radical scavengers. Proanthocyanidins are believed to play an important role in maintaining good health.